Output 562a1b15a60f3cfa3eeb39cdd6df5366acdc19c7048449c8ca322d7aa5989431:12

value
39176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d8150f275132c895ffb7ec956ffe98bfab3cc0d5 OP_EQUALVERIFY OP_CHECKSIG
address
1LhYBevPA7MvwYkh9MBYaBpFe1S42yE7Ww
transaction
562a1b15a60f3cfa3eeb39cdd6df5366acdc19c7048449c8ca322d7aa5989431